Pallid Sturgeon Research

1 recipient will receive $296,000. This is a continuing earmark.
Year Enacted: 2005
Description: Conduct scientific investigations to locate and monitor pallid sturgeon documenting habitat relationships and requirements for all life stages necessary for successful population growth in the Missouri River basin.

Citation
Source: Appropriations Report Language - Senate Full Committee
Reference: S. Rept. 108-341
Method: User entered excerpt
Citation Excerpt: Restored Pallid Sturgeon Research. "'A reduction of $194,000 to the current year base for pallid sturgeon research will allow that work to continue at a level of $300,000'"

Citation Comment: Conference Report restored $300,000 ($296,000 after ATB reductions)
